Jordan Chariton, Media Reporter, joins TheWrap from Mediabistro’s TVNewser and LostRemote. Before that, he worked inside the “belly of the beast,” spending four years working in cable news, at Fox News, Fox Business and MSNBC. He also spent almost two years as the digital producer at NYC’s legendary non-profit 92nd Street Y. When he’s not reading, writing, or engaging in deep, soulful conversation, Jordan is most likely taking in a movie, museum, restaurant, or binge watching Netflix.
